Understanding the Structure of Epoxy Materials

Epoxy materials belong to a group of polymers created when a resin combines with a curing agent. During this reaction, molecules link together and form a dense molecular network. This transformation turns a liquid compound into a rigid and durable solid structure.

Once the curing process is complete, the material becomes highly resistant to physical pressure and environmental exposure. The molecular network distributes stress across the surface rather than concentrating it in one spot. Because of this property, surfaces become stronger and more resistant to cracking.

In many industrial coating systems, epoxy resin plays a key role in creating this hardened polymer structure, which is why it is commonly used in flooring systems, protective coatings, and structural repair applications.

How Surface Bonding Improves Material Strength

One of the most important qualities of epoxy systems is their ability to bond with surfaces. When applied to materials such as concrete, wood, or metal, the liquid resin penetrates small pores and imperfections within the surface. As curing takes place, the material locks into these microscopic spaces.

This process forms a strong adhesive connection between the coating and the base material. Instead of functioning as a separate layer, the coating becomes integrated with the structure beneath it. This strong attachment helps prevent peeling, separation, or cracking over time.

In practical terms, a well-bonded epoxy layer strengthens the surface by stabilizing weaker areas and reinforcing the material as a whole.

Why Concrete Surfaces Respond Well to Epoxy

Concrete is among the most common materials reinforced by epoxy systems. Although concrete appears solid, its internal structure contains tiny pores and capillaries. Over time, moisture, chemicals, and mechanical pressure can weaken these spaces.

Epoxy materials penetrate these pores and create a sealed protective layer. Once cured, the coating strengthens the top portion of the concrete while preventing contaminants from entering the structure.

This process enhances the mechanical durability of the floor and helps maintain structural stability over longer periods. Because of this, epoxy coatings are widely used in factories, hospitals, warehouses, and commercial facilities.

The Role of Chemical Resistance in Surface Protection

Surface durability is not only about handling mechanical pressure. Many industrial environments expose floors and structural components to oils, solvents, and other chemicals that gradually damage conventional coatings.

Epoxy coatings create a protective barrier that resists chemical interaction. This resistance helps prevent corrosion and preserves the integrity of the surface beneath the coating.

Such protection ensures that surfaces remain stable even in environments where chemical exposure is frequent.

Factors That Influence Epoxy Performance

Several factors affect how effectively epoxy coatings reinforce a surface. Proper preparation of the substrate is one of the most critical steps. Surfaces must be thoroughly cleaned and prepared before application to ensure proper bonding.

Environmental conditions such as temperature and humidity also influence curing time and final performance. When these conditions are controlled, the polymer structure forms correctly and provides maximum durability.

Choosing the correct formulation for the intended environment also plays an important role in achieving long-lasting results.

The Science Behind Polymer Reinforcement

From a materials science perspective, epoxy coatings reinforce surfaces through a process known as polymer cross-linking. This reaction forms a tightly connected molecular structure that resists deformation and damage.

Because the molecules are strongly bonded, the pressure is spread across the entire surface rather than concentrating in one area. The polymer structure also limits moisture penetration and protects the material from environmental degradation.
